"In Isabella, or the Pot of Basil" is a narrative poem by John Keats that tells the tragic story of Isabella, a young woman who falls in love with Lorenzo, a laborer. After their relationship is discovered, Lorenzo is murdered by Isabella's brothers, and in her grief, she finds his head and buries it in a pot of basil. The poem explores themes of love, loss, and the destructive nature of jealousy, culminating in Isabella's deep sorrow and madness. Keats's rich imagery and emotional depth highlight the intensity of Isabella's love and the tragedy of her fate.

How do you water basil: from the top or bottom?

It is best to water basil from the bottom by placing the pot in a saucer of water and allowing the plant to absorb the water through the drainage holes in the bottom of the pot. This helps prevent water from sitting on the leaves, which can lead to disease.


How can I successfully grow basil sprouts at home?

To successfully grow basil sprouts at home, you will need to plant basil seeds in a small pot with well-draining soil, place the pot in a sunny location, water the soil regularly but avoid overwatering, and ensure the temperature is around 70-75F. Harvest the basil sprouts when they are about 6 inches tall by cutting the stems just above a pair of leaves.

How can I prevent basil overwatering to ensure the health and growth of my plant?

To prevent basil overwatering, allow the top inch of soil to dry out before watering again. Ensure proper drainage in the pot and avoid leaving excess water in the saucer. Water the plant at the base to avoid wetting the leaves.
